WebContingency: the extent to which knowledge of one event reduces uncertainty about another. Prediction: the extent to which knowledge of one event’s occurrence enables one to anticipate whether and/or when another event will occur. Assignment of credit: determining to which past event an outcome event should be attributed (retrodiction).
